Understanding the Fall Color Palette
Before we delve into specific arrangements, let's first understand the fall color palette. The season is characterized by rich, warm hues like red, orange, yellow, and deep purples. These colors are reflected in the foliage, pumpkins, and other seasonal produce, providing a wealth of inspiration for your flower arrangements.
Choosing the Right Flowers
When selecting flowers for your Thanksgiving table, consider those that are in season and reflect the fall color palette. Some popular choices include:

- Chrysanthemums: Known as the official flower of autumn, chrysanthemums come in a variety of fall colors and can add a vibrant touch to your arrangement.
- Roses: Fall roses often have a deeper, more intense color than their spring counterparts. They can add a romantic and elegant touch to your table.
- Celosia: These flowers resemble brain coral and come in vibrant shades of red, orange, and yellow. They can add a unique and eye-catching element to your arrangement.
- Zinnias: These flowers are durable, long-lasting, and come in a variety of fall colors. They can add a rustic, country charm to your table.
Fall Flower Arrangement Ideas for Your Thanksgiving Table
Centerpiece Arrangements
Your centerpiece arrangement should be the focal point of your table. Here are a few ideas:
| Arrangement | Description |
|---|---|
| Low and Lush | A low, wide arrangement allows guests to see each other across the table. Use a mix of fall flowers, greenery, and seasonal produce like pumpkins and gourds. |
| Tall and Elegant | A tall arrangement can add drama to your table. Use a mix of tall and short flowers, and consider using a clear glass vase to show off the flowers and greenery. |
| Rustic Chic | For a more rustic look, use a wooden crate or basket as your vase. Fill it with a mix of fall flowers, greenery, and seasonal produce. |
Candlelight Accents
Candles can add a warm, inviting glow to your table. Consider incorporating them into your flower arrangements. You can place candles in the center of a low, wide arrangement, or use them to elevate taller arrangements.

Caring for Your Fall Flower Arrangements
To ensure your fall flower arrangements last throughout your Thanksgiving celebration, follow these care tips:
- Change the water daily to prevent bacterial growth.
- Trim the stems of your flowers at an angle to increase their surface area and help them absorb more water.
- Keep your arrangements away from direct sunlight, heat sources, and drafts.
- If using flowers from your garden, make sure to remove any dead leaves or debris before arranging.
